Jeff and Rebecca talk about the Pulitzer Prize announcements, things happening in conservative publishing, a sweeping Amazon investigative report, and more. Jeff and Rebecca check in on summer book sales, relay another effort they hope fails, and talk about Michelle Zauner’s excellent debut memoir, Crying in H Mart.
